Body in shed
The partly decomposed body of a Christchurch man who had been missing from his home since April 11 was found on a farm near Kirwee yesterday morning. He was John Francis Patrick Butler, aged 38. The body was found in a hayshed by a farmer on a Courtenay property. skm from Kirwee. The cause of death was not known yesterday, although the police said that there were no suspicious circumstances.
A police spokesman said that the body had been in the hayshed 'for some time".. Mr Butler was reported missing from his home on April 11. Two days later his car was found abandoned at Sheffield.
